Core concepts and skills follow:
Course ♦ Wilderness ♦ Survival School
- psychology of survival – panic, stress, fear
- survival pack – bug out bag
- emergency survival shelters
- water purification
- emergency survival fire
- food – wild edibles
- medicinal plants
- survival knives – safety and sharpening
- leave no trace concepts
- first aid for simple injuries

More ♦ Survival School Info
- Eligible Students: Adults (and teens ages 16-17 may attend with parental consent.) No minimum enrollment.
- Requirements: none
- Duration: 3 days – 2 nights
- Schedule: begins on a Friday 4:00 pm – ends on a Sunday at 12:00 pm (noon)
- Location: northern CA, near MT Shasta
- Accommodations: on-site tenting
- Meals: We provide Saturday evening meal only. After receiving your registration payment we will email food suggestions for breakfast and lunch items.
- Leave No Trace camping: pack it in and pack it out
- Equipment: a registration packet will be supplied after enrollment; tent and sleeping pad rentals are available for $45
- Transport: Airport shuttle, train, and bus service is unavailable. If you are flying, we recommend a car rental to drive to camp.
- Instructors and Staff: Mark Wienert Jr. Owner – founder and head instructor; Staff – Lifesong volunteers.
